

A simple rib lace rectangle in spiral curve layers of color and texture, combining self-striping yarn with lush mohair. Designed by Catherine Salter Bayar.
Techniques used: 1x1 rib lace, added i-cord edge, knitting with yarns held together, grafting
SKILL LEVEL:
Intermediate
SIZES:
One size.
FINISHED MEASUREMENTS:
20”/51 cm top circumference
46”/117 cm bottom circumference
12”/30.5 cm wide
20”/51 cm deep at center front
GAUGE:
20 stitches x 24 rows in Serpentine Eyelet Stitch, unblocked = 4”/10 cm
MATERIALS:
Yarn 1 Urth Yarn Uneek Fingering, 100% Superwash Merino, 430 yards per 100g; 1 skein, shown in color 3032
Yarns 2 and 3 Urth Yarn Bonmoher - 60% Super Kid Mohair & 40% Silk, 262 yards per 25 grams; 1 skein each of two colors, shown in R50 Smoke and BR50 Haze
US 10 (6mm) needles, or size needed to obtain gauge, 16" circular
Tapestry needle, stitch markers, row counter (optional)
